World no. 1 Ash Barty has come back from a set down to defeat world no. 2 Karolina Pliskova and advance to the final where she will face the defending champion Elina Svitolina.
The score was 4-6, 6-2, 6-3 with the match lasting 1 hour and 53 minutes.
Pliskova had eight break point opportunities in the first set and claimed one to give her the early advantage.
After dropping the first set the Australian had a chat with her coach and made some adjustments to her game. They paid off as she broke her Czech opponent twice in the second set.
It was Barty again that got the first break in the deciding set and that was enough to see her complete the win to advance to the final for the first time.
Barty hit 11 Aces and 36 winners to 23 for Pliskova. The unforced errors were 26 from Barty and 30 from Pliskova.
It was Barty’s movement around the court that helped her get the win.
